What is a Dataform job?

A Dataform job typically involves managing and transforming data within the Dataform platform, which is used for data workflow automation and version control in analytics engineering. Professionals in this role write SQL-based transformations, schedule data pipeline executions, and maintain data quality checks. They often work closely with data engineers and analysts to ensure reliable and scalable data workflows.

Is dataform part of BigQuery?

Dataform is a tool that integrates with BigQuery to help manage data workflows and transformations. It is not part of BigQuery itself but works alongside it to streamline data engineering tasks. Dataform is often used by data analysts and engineers familiar with SQL and cloud data environments.

What does a typical day look like for someone working in a Dataform role?

A typical day for a Dataform professional involves designing and maintaining data transformation pipelines, collaborating with data analysts and engineers to understand business requirements, and troubleshooting data issues as they arise. You might also spend time optimizing SQL queries, managing data warehouse schemas, and ensuring that data models are well-documented and reliable. Team meetings and code reviews are common, supporting a collaborative environment where knowledge sharing is encouraged. This role is a great fit for those who enjoy solving complex data challenges and contributing to robust, scalable data infrastructure.
